After 1945 when Macedonians had established their own State as a part of Federal Republic of Yugoslavia, Macedonian Literature finally had an opportunity for intensive growth and Macedonian language had standardized its norms. During the same period Modern system of genres in Macedonian Literature has been created. The literary classics has appeared soon after and Macedonian literary tradition has been enriched by several new names – Blazhe Koneski, Zhivko Chingo, Aco Shopov, Petre M. Andreevski. Macedonian Literature has been based on local folklore and has assimilated the experience of world and Slavic Literatures.
